码迷,mamicode.com
首页 > 其他好文 > 详细

关于一类最小割图的建法

时间:2015-04-22 00:27:17      阅读:119      评论:0      收藏:0      [点我收藏+]

标签:

具体就是bzoj3894文理文科,bzoj2127happiness,bzoj2132圈地计划。

一个图,每个点可以选择A或者B,然后选A是获得收益ai,选b是获得收益bi。

 

首先是万能方法,对于很多图都可以:一个集合内的点同时选A(或者B)可以获得某个收益ci,那么再建一个点,那个点连A流量为c的边,连集合内每个点一条maxlongint的边,这样就保证如果集合内有选B的,那么这条边一定蛮流(被割掉)。

bzoj3894就是这种方法,然后多年前写云的小P(还是小M)的牧场也是这种方法。

 

然后是黑白染色的方法。对于一个网格图,如果相邻两格同时选A可以获得收益c,那么……具体见黄学长的吧&……蒟蒻懒得写了(23333)

 

关于一类最小割图的建法

标签:

原文地址:http://www.cnblogs.com/Macaulish/p/4445648.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!